Celebrating Women Leaders in Technology, Oct. 30

Fairfield Dolan will host Future Tech Enterprise and HP for a roundtable discussion about how schools and organizations can better support the next generation of women technology leaders.

On Wednesday, October 30, 2019, Fairfield Dolan will host a special breakfast roundtable - Celebrating Women Leaders in Technology – presented by Future Tech Enterprise and HP. This event will feature women leaders from major financial, manufacturing, and technology companies who will share their keys to success, challenges faced, and recommendations for how schools and companies can better support the next generation of women technology leaders. All students, faculty, staff, and community members are invited to attend.

The roundtable discussion will address the importance of women in the field of technology. Recent data shows that 74% of young women express a desire for a career in a STEM field. And in 2018, women held 25% of all U.S. tech jobs, and accounted for more than half of the U.S. workforce.

Hosts Donna Leonard, VP of Future Tech, and Allison Cohen, events manager at Channel Company, will lead the discussion with six women leaders in the field of technology:

Andrea Ayala is a channel manager at Datto, Inc., a cybersecurity and data backup company. Since working at Datto, Inc., Andrea has worked as an account supervisor to oversee a team of account specialists focusing on preserving revenue and facilitating sales requests, and as a partner accounts team lead with focus on the preservation and growth of Datto’s relationships, revenue, and reputation.

Cristina Dolan is the CEO and founder of InsideCHAINS, which works with organizations to create solutions and new business models with unique value propositions. Prior to this, she co-founded OneMain.com. At its launch, the company's IPO became the largest Internet public offering, surpassing Amazon and eBay. She has also held executive roles at IBM & Oracle.

Vanessa Forbes ’07 is currently a print sustainability and graphics solutions communications lead at HP. Prior to this, Vanessa was a member of the board of directors at Women in Cleantech and Sustainability, VP of Social Innovation at Edelman, and an Independent Consultant at Alpine of the Americas Project, among other roles.

Lori Groth is CIO, Industrial, at Stanley Black & Decker. She works to support technology needs for Stanley Engineered Fastening, Stanley Infrastructure, and Stanley Oil & Gas business units. Prior to this, Lori was CIO for corporate functions, the director of Global Finance and Sourcing Systems, and director of Controls and Compliance, among other roles.       

Francesca Lancer is CFO of Hive IO, a company that effectively balances the requirements for enterprise IT with security and cost to offer a simplistic, effective software-defined datacenter solution. Prior to this position, Francesca worked as an independent consultant at Cutaia Consulting Services, was VP of finance at Baldwin Richardson Foods, and corporate controller at Decru, among other roles.

Devra Sisitsky is the executive director and founder of Makerspace CT which combines manufacturing equipment, community, and education for the purposes of enabling community members to design, prototype, and create manufactured works. Prior to Makerspace, Devra was the regional sales manager for ATMOS Medical, Inc., principal at Health Management Strategies, LLC, and director of operations at HR1 Outsourcing Solutions, among other roles.
